Senate Bill 385
By: Senator Hudgens of the 47th

A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
AN ACT

To amend Code Section 33-11-13 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to authorized investments of insurers generally, so as to provide that insurers may invest in the obligations of certain Canadian cities; to provide for related matters;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.

BE IT ENACTED BY THE GENERAL ASSEMBLY OF GEORGIA:

SECTION 1.
Code Section 33-11-13 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to authorized investments of insurers generally, is amended by striking the Code section and inserting in lieu thereof a new Code Section 33-11-13 to read as follows:
33-11-13.
An insurer may invest in the obligations of any county, any incorporated city, town, or village, any school district, water district, sewer district, road district, or any special district, or any other political subdivision or public authority of any state, territory, or insular possession of the United States, or of the District of Columbia, or of the Canadian cities having a population of over 25,000 according to the most recent official census, which has not defaulted for a period of 120 days in the payment of interest upon, or for a period of more than one year in the payment of principal of, any of its bonds, notes, warrants, certificates of indebtedness, securities, or any other interest-bearing obligation during the five years immediately preceding the acquisition of the investment.

SECTION 2.
All laws and parts of laws in conflict with this Act are repealed.
